According to data from the Central Statistics Agency (BPS), the prevalence of undernourishment (PoU) in Bogor City, West Java, reached 7.98% in 2024.

This figure increased by 3.12% from the previous year's 4.86%, while in the last 5 years, it increased by 6.05%.

The average PoU in Indonesia was 8.27% in 2024. This means that PoU in Bogor City is lower compared to the national average.

The National Food Agency (Bapanas) defines PoU as a condition where a person regularly consumes an insufficient amount of food to meet the energy needed for a normal, active, and healthy life.

This indicator can be used as a tool to assess food and nutrition insecurity.
